黑狐家游戏

大数据分析平台架构,大数据分析平台构建与高效应用,架构优化与实际案例分析

欧气 0 0

本文目录导读:

  1. 大数据分析平台架构
  2. 大数据分析平台构建方法
  3. 大数据分析平台实际案例分析

随着互联网、物联网、大数据等技术的飞速发展,企业对数据的依赖程度日益加深,大数据分析已成为企业提高竞争力、优化决策的关键手段,本文将从大数据分析平台架构出发,探讨其构建方法及在实际应用中的高效策略。

大数据分析平台架构,大数据分析平台构建与高效应用,架构优化与实际案例分析

图片来源于网络,如有侵权联系删除

大数据分析平台架构

1、数据采集层

数据采集层是大数据分析平台的基础,负责收集各类数据源,主要包括以下几种类型:

(1)结构化数据:如关系型数据库、NoSQL数据库等;

(2)半结构化数据:如XML、JSON等;

(3)非结构化数据:如文本、图片、视频等。

2、数据存储层

数据存储层负责对采集到的数据进行存储和管理,确保数据的完整性和可靠性,常见的存储技术有:

(1)关系型数据库:如MySQL、Oracle等;

(2)NoSQL数据库:如MongoDB、Cassandra等;

(3)分布式文件系统:如HDFS、Ceph等。

3、数据处理层

数据处理层负责对存储层中的数据进行清洗、转换、聚合等操作,为上层应用提供高质量的数据,主要技术包括:

(1)ETL(Extract-Transform-Load):数据抽取、转换和加载;

(2)MapReduce:分布式计算框架;

(3)Spark:内存计算框架。

大数据分析平台架构,大数据分析平台构建与高效应用,架构优化与实际案例分析

图片来源于网络,如有侵权联系删除

4、数据分析层

数据分析层负责对处理后的数据进行挖掘和分析,为用户提供有价值的信息,主要技术包括:

(1)数据挖掘:如聚类、分类、关联规则挖掘等;

(2)机器学习:如线性回归、决策树、神经网络等;

(3)可视化分析:如ECharts、Tableau等。

5、应用层

应用层是大数据分析平台的核心,负责将分析结果应用于实际业务场景,如智能推荐、风险控制、预测分析等。

大数据分析平台构建方法

1、需求分析

在构建大数据分析平台之前,首先要明确业务需求,包括数据来源、数据量、分析目标等。

2、技术选型

根据需求分析结果,选择合适的技术栈,如Hadoop、Spark、Flink等。

3、架构设计

根据技术选型,设计大数据分析平台的架构,包括数据采集、存储、处理、分析和应用等模块。

4、系统集成

将各个模块进行集成,确保系统稳定运行。

大数据分析平台架构,大数据分析平台构建与高效应用,架构优化与实际案例分析

图片来源于网络,如有侵权联系删除

5、测试与优化

对系统进行测试,发现并修复潜在问题,根据实际应用效果,对架构进行调整和优化。

大数据分析平台实际案例分析

以某电商企业为例,其大数据分析平台构建过程如下:

1、需求分析:分析用户行为、商品销售、库存等信息,为精准营销、库存管理、风险控制等业务提供支持。

2、技术选型:采用Hadoop、Spark、Flink等技术,构建分布式大数据分析平台。

3、架构设计:包括数据采集、存储、处理、分析和应用等模块,确保系统稳定、高效运行。

4、系统集成:将各个模块进行集成,实现数据采集、存储、处理、分析和应用等功能。

5、测试与优化:对系统进行测试,发现并修复潜在问题,根据实际应用效果,对架构进行调整和优化。

通过大数据分析平台,该电商企业实现了以下成果:

(1)精准营销:根据用户行为和喜好,为用户推荐合适的商品,提高转化率;

(2)库存管理:根据销售预测,优化库存策略,降低库存成本;

(3)风险控制:及时发现异常交易,防范风险。

大数据分析平台构建与高效应用是企业实现数据驱动决策的关键,通过合理的设计、优化和集成,大数据分析平台能够为企业带来显著的价值,在实际应用中,企业应根据自身需求,选择合适的技术和架构,不断优化平台,以实现数据驱动业务的持续增长。

标签: #大数据分析平台构建及应用

黑狐家游戏
  • 评论列表

留言评论